Aldegrever's intricate frise and grotesque panel exemplifies 16th-century ornamental mastery, captured in this meticulously reproduced facsimile from the prestigious Les Maîtres Ornemanistes collection. Originally engraved by Heinrich Aldegrever, a master of Northern Renaissance design, this 19th-century Plon edition preserves the delicate linework and architectural fantasy that defined the era's decorative vocabulary. The composition interweaves classical motifs with imaginative grotesques—a hallmark of Renaissance ornamentation.
